Secrets
Can't be kept forever
Can't be stopped
Once their killing begins
That invisible
Invincible army
Has left many corpses
In it's wake
Holding tight
To their bloody weapons
Of truth
Or lies
Preparing for
That unexpected strike
They don't even know
What hit them
As they fall
With wide eyes.
